Planning appeal decision
116 Radford Boulevard, Nottingham, Notts, NG7 3BN
change of use is 5 bed to 7 bed
- Authority
- Nottingham City Council
- Appeal type
- minor · Planning Appeal
- Procedure
- Written Representations
- Development
- residential · Change of use
- Inspector
- Bust R
Main issues, as the Inspector framed them
- the effect of the development on the character and appearance of the property
- the effect of the development on the living conditions of the neighbouring and surrounding occupiers and the balanced and mixed community
What decided it
The proposed external staircase would harm both the character and appearance of the property and the living conditions of neighbouring occupiers through overlooking and loss of privacy, and this harm could not be overcome by the absence of harm from the increase in bedrooms.
Plan policies cited: Policy 10 of the Nottingham Aligned Core Strategy, Policy DE1 of the Nottingham Local Plan Part 2, Policy DE2 of the Nottingham Local Plan Part 2, Policy HO6 of the Nottingham Local Plan Part 2, Policy HO1 of the Nottingham Local Plan Part 2, Policy HO2 of the Nottingham Local Plan Part 2, Policy IN2 of the Nottingham Local Plan Part 2
